What are the opposite words for screw face?
The term "screw face" is a colloquial expression used to describe a facial expression that indicates disapproval, anger, or hostility. Some antonyms for this expression would include words like "smiling," "friendly," "welcoming," "warm," and "approachable." These words describe a facial expression that is positive and welcoming, rather than negative and threatening. Other antonyms for "screw face" could include "pleasant," "calm," "relaxed," and "unbothered," all of which suggest a relaxed and carefree attitude. Choosing the right antonym for "screw face" can help you describe a range of emotions, from anger and hostility to peace and contentment.
